Beacon Hill vs Cherrybrook: what the numbers say

Houses cost about the same in both suburbs: the median house price is $2.4M in Beacon Hill and $2.4M in Cherrybrook.

For units, Beacon Hill sits at a median of $2.1M against $1.6M in Cherrybrook, which makes Cherrybrook the more affordable unit market and Beacon Hill the pricier one.

On cash flow, Beacon Hill leads: houses there return a gross rental yield of 2.90%, compared with 2.49% in Cherrybrook, a gap of 0.41 percentage points.

Over the past year house prices moved +0.1% in Beacon Hill (an estimate) and -0.8% in Cherrybrook, so recent momentum favours Beacon Hill, while Cherrybrook went backwards.

Rental vacancy is 1.4% in Cherrybrook and 2.0% in Beacon Hill, so landlords in Cherrybrook face less competition for tenants. Anything under 2% is generally read as a tight market where tenants compete for homes.

Cherrybrook is the bigger suburb, with a population of 19,082 against 7,814, roughly 2.4 times the size of Beacon Hill; a larger suburb usually means a deeper pool of buyers and tenants.

In short: Beacon Hill for rental income, Beacon Hill for recent price momentum, Cherrybrook for the tighter rental market. Which matters more depends on whether the investor is buying for cash flow, capital growth or affordability.
